To qualify for a MUDRA or PM Vishwakarma loan for a salon in Pimpri-Chinchwad, you must be an Indian citizen aged 18+ with a viable business plan. For MUDRA, no collateral is required for loans up to ₹10 lakh under CGTMSE coverage. PM Vishwakarma requires the applicant to be a traditional artisan (barber included) with a family income below ₹1.5 lakh/year. Local banks prefer applicants with a residence or shop in Pimpri-Chinchwad (e.g., Pimpri, Chinchwad, Nigdi, Akurdi). Aadhaar, PAN, and a basic business registration (e.g., Udyam Aadhaar) are mandatory. If you already have a salon license from PCMC (Pimpri-Chinchwad Municipal Corporation), it strengthens your application.
A typical salon project in Pimpri-Chinchwad costs ₹1–10 lakh. For a small barbershop (2 chairs), budget around ₹1.5–2 lakh: ₹30,000 for chairs, ₹20,000 for mirrors and lighting, ₹15,000 for clippers and trimmers, ₹10,000 for inventory (shampoo, gel, etc.), ₹15,000 for interior work, and ₹10,000 for miscellaneous. A mid-size unisex salon (4 chairs) may cost ₹5–7 lakh. Under MUDRA Shishu, you can borrow up to ₹50,000; Kishor up to ₹5 lakh; Tarun up to ₹10 lakh. PM Vishwakarma offers up to ₹1 lakh at 5% interest (subsidized). Banks finance 90-100% of project cost; you may need to bring 5-10% margin money. Loan tenure is 3-5 years. A detailed CMA statement showing debt-to-equity ratio under 3:1 improves approval.
Essential documents for a salon loan in Pimpri-Chinchwad: (1) Identity proof – Aadhaar, PAN, Voter ID; (2) Address proof – recent utility bill or rental agreement for shop; (3) Business proof – Udyam Aadhaar registration, GST registration (if turnover > ₹20 lakh), and shop license from PCMC; (4) Bank statements – last 6 months of your savings/current account; (5) Project report – this template with CMA, DSCR, and projections; (6) Quotations – for equipment and furniture from local suppliers (e.g., in Pimpri market); (7) Caste certificate (if applying under PM Vishwakarma). For MUDRA, no collateral documents needed. Keep all documents in a single file for submission to the bank branch in your area.

Yes. MUDRA loans up to ₹10 lakh are covered under CGTMSE (Credit Guarantee Fund Trust for Micro and Small Enterprises), so banks do not require collateral or third-party guarantee. However, you need a good credit history and a viable project report. For amounts above ₹5 lakh, some banks may ask for a personal guarantee.
PM Vishwakarma offers loans up to ₹1 lakh at a concessional interest rate of 5% per annum (effective after interest subvention). The scheme is for traditional artisans, including barbers. The loan is repayable in 18 monthly installments. You must register on the PM Vishwakarma portal and get verified by the local municipal authority in Pimpri-Chinchwad.
Typically, MUDRA loans are processed within 7–15 working days after submitting a complete application. Banks like SBI and Bank of Maharashtra have dedicated MSME branches in Pimpri-Chinchwad. Delays occur if documents are incomplete or the project report lacks financial projections. Using a bank-ready report with CMA and DSCR speeds up approval.
